Provide the full scope of integrated primary care services, which fall under his/her field of training, including but not limited to diagnosis, treatment, coordination of care, preventive care and health maintenance to patients. As a member of the Christ Community Health (CCH) team, providers are expected to be familiar with the mission, vision and philosophy of ministry of CCH and work collaboratively within their scope.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Work closely with Behavioral Health Consultants (BHCs), and other care team members to provide holistic (medical, behavioral & spiritual) integrated care to CCH patients;
  • Collecting, recording, and maintaining patients' information and histories;
  • Diagnosing and treating illnesses, medical conditions, and injuries;
  • Ordering, administering, and analyzing diagnostic tests;
  • Prescribing and administering treatments, therapies, medications, vaccinations, and other specialized medical care;
  • Training patients and their families to manage and prevent illness and injury.
